First real FOCAS hardware contact (Makino Pro 5 / 31i-B @ 10.201.31.5). A full
v3 data-PDU capture corrected the initial diagnosis: the v3 block envelope is
identical to v1, so only specific payload structs / request math / one client
robustness gap were wrong — not "framing rewrites".
Fixes (all re-validated live through the fixed driver):
- version gate: accept inbound PDU {1,3}, keep emitting v1 (FocasWireProtocol).
- cnc_rdtimer: 8-byte {minute,msec} payload is little-endian (ParseTimer) — the
only decode with an in-range msec field.
- pmc_rdpmcrng: request range widened to the data-type byte width
(end = start + width - 1) so a Word/Long isn't truncated to 0 values
(was spurious BadOutOfRange); decode extracted to ParsePmcRange.
- cnc_rdsvmeter: per-axis LOADELM is 8 bytes (not 12) and names come from the
0x0089 block — ParseServoMeters fixes the misaligned 655360 garbage. Also the
"hang" was NetworkStream.ReadAsync not aborting a stalled socket: ReadExactlyAsync
now disposes the stream on cancellation so a stalled peer can't wedge a poll loop.
- cnc_rddynamic2: contract guard rejecting axis < 1 (driver poll already 1-based).
- FocasDriverProbe: run a real wire session (initiate + cnc_statinfo) instead of
degrading to Ok=true "TCP reachability only" when FWLIB is absent — a bare TCP
listener no longer reports HEALTHY.
cnc_rdparam (0x000e) is unsupported on this control — EW_FUNC across 14
request-framing variants x 4 known-present params; needs a reference FWLIB trace
or is restricted. Deferred (deployed config uses macros, not parameters).
